“The novelist's intuition for the sacred differs from the translator's interrogation of the sacred.”

Cynthia Ozick

About This Quote

It contrasts a writer's instinctive reverence for the holy with a translator's analytical probing of the same, highlighting different modes of engaging with profound material.

In simple terms: Intuitive reverence vs analytical probing
